About Us
The Arabian Horse Association of Mississippi is a non-profit organization established on August 18, 2002 to promote the Arabian horse in the South Mississippi community. Our association is composed of more than 40 members and growing each year. AHAM members can offer their knowledge of the breed and services such as breeding, training and showing to any and all interested in the Arabian breed.

AHAM Futurity

AHAM members can enroll their Arabian and HA/AA horses in the AHAM Futurity, which could earn money when placing in the AHAM Class A show each year. More information is available.
AHAM Star Program

The Star Program is a High-Point program open to members and non-members of AHAM as well as all breeds. The program will award High Point Horse/Adult/Youth at the end of the year. More info is available.
